ZCHKPO
ZCHKPO tests ZPOTRF, -TRI, -TRS, -RFS, and -CON
[in] | DOTYPE | DOTYPE is LOGICAL array, dimension (NTYPES) The matrix types to be used for testing. Matrices of type j (for 1 <= j <= NTYPES) are used for testing if DOTYPE(j) = .TRUE.; if DOTYPE(j) = .FALSE., then type j is not used. |
[in] | NN | NN is INTEGER The number of values of N contained in the vector NVAL. |
[in] | NVAL | NVAL is INTEGER array, dimension (NN) The values of the matrix dimension N. |
[in] | NNB | NNB is INTEGER The number of values of NB contained in the vector NBVAL. |
[in] | NBVAL | NBVAL is INTEGER array, dimension (NBVAL) The values of the blocksize NB. |
[in] | NNS | NNS is INTEGER The number of values of NRHS contained in the vector NSVAL. |
[in] | NSVAL | NSVAL is INTEGER array, dimension (NNS) The values of the number of right hand sides NRHS. |
[in] | THRESH | THRESH is DOUBLE PRECISION The threshold value for the test ratios. A result is included in the output file if RESULT >= THRESH. To have every test ratio printed, use THRESH = 0. |
[in] | TSTERR | TSTERR is LOGICAL Flag that indicates whether error exits are to be tested. |
[in] | NMAX | NMAX is INTEGER The maximum value permitted for N, used in dimensioning the work arrays. |
[out] | A | A is COMPLEX*16 array, dimension (NMAX*NMAX) |
[out] | AFAC | AFAC is COMPLEX*16 array, dimension (NMAX*NMAX) |
[out] | AINV | AINV is COMPLEX*16 array, dimension (NMAX*NMAX) |
[out] | B | B is COMPLEX*16 array, dimension (NMAX*NSMAX) where NSMAX is the largest entry in NSVAL. |
[out] | X | X is COMPLEX*16 array, dimension (NMAX*NSMAX) |
[out] | XACT | XACT is COMPLEX*16 array, dimension (NMAX*NSMAX) |
[out] | WORK | WORK is COMPLEX*16 array, dimension (NMAX*max(3,NSMAX)) |
[out] | RWORK | RWORK is DOUBLE PRECISION array, dimension (NMAX+2*NSMAX) |
[in] | NOUT | NOUT is INTEGER The unit number for output. |
